Transaction 92a57f9958233a66951009979f12650e54ac494496bc0e712fe41a2dc0583f69
1 Input
2 Outputs
- 92a57f9958233a66951009979f12650e54ac494496bc0e712fe41a2dc0583f69:0
- 92a57f9958233a66951009979f12650e54ac494496bc0e712fe41a2dc0583f69:1
value 1033695
address 1HtDZN7cEBiCACZRLfCiftzDhek5by55wT
value 24934474
address 1ATdSS19gxH6wr4yZVfB1M1bpfp3xurXWT